Q1: What is Diowave High Dosage Laser Therapy?
A: Diowave Laser Therapy is an advanced, non-invasive treatment that uses high-powered therapeutic laser energy to accelerate healing, reduce inflammation, and relieve pain. It works at the cellular level to restore function in damaged tissues — safely and without the need for medication.

Q2: What conditions respond well to Diowave Laser Therapy?
A: This therapy has shown excellent results in treating:
Whiplash
Sciatica
Neck and back pain
Rotator cuff tendinitis
Golfer’s and Tennis elbow
Disc herniation
Viral labyrinthitis
Sacroiliitis
Plantar fasciitis
Knee pain
Each case is unique, so we always begin with a comprehensive evaluation.

Q5: How long is each session?
A: Sessions typically range from 500-800 seconds (approximately 8-12 minutes/area) depending on the treatment area and condition severity. We value your time and keep appointments efficient and focused.
______________________________________________________________________________________________
Q6: How many sessions will I need?
A: Based on your exam and treatment goals, you’ll be offered either a 6-session or 12-session care package. Acute injuries often respond to treatment within six sessions, while chronic or more complex conditions may require a comprehensive 12-session plan. Disc herniations, chronic sciatica, and failed neck or back surgical cases may take up to 36 treatments, depending on severity and duration of chronicity.

Q22: What’s the difference between Class III (low-level) and Class IV (high-dosage) lasers?
A: Class III (low-level) lasers — sometimes called “cold lasers” — emit low power and are typically used for surface-level pain relief. They may temporarily reduce symptoms, but often don’t reach deeper tissues.
Our Class IV Diowave Laser delivers high-dosage energy that penetrates deeply into muscles, joints, and connective tissue, triggering a robust cellular healing response.
This allows us to treat severe and chronic conditions that low-level lasers can’t reach.
